FREDDY'S RESCUE ROUNDUP
Making a Backup Copy~
--------------------
It is important to make a backup copy
of your Freddy's Rescue Roundup
diskette in case your original
diskette is lost or damaged.
You can make only one copy. Choose
the option "Make a Backup Copy" on the
Main Menu and follow the instructions
on the screen.
The Setting~
-----------
Freddy the Maintenance Man has
problems--cleanup problems. (Grumble,
grumble....) The old Cliff Dwellings
park in northern Arizona is about to
reopen. Freddy's job is to clean it.
Since the park has been closed,
roadrunners have taken it over. Now
Freddy must collect all the
roadrunners for their own protection
so they can be moved to safety.
Freddy's biggest problem is the
maintenance robots. He should have
tuned them up long ago. Now they
have gone berserk, compacting and
disposing of anyone they come across.
Freddy is the prime target.
The robots draw power from glowing
power pills. Fortunately, Freddy can
snuff out these power pills. Then
robots must search out a new power
source before they can move again--
(unfortunately, after Freddy...).
Although wearing the new, impervious
model of the "Maintenance Suit" and
able to fall great distances without
harm, Freddy faces other dangers,
including:
o Being hit by moving platforms
o Running out of time and supplies
o Being temporarily compacted
by the ever-lurking robots.
2
Freddy is very fast. He needs to be
fast, both to keep out of the way of
the robots and to get his work done
during his shift. Freddy isn't paid
overtime. (Grumble, grumble...) If he
runs out of time, Freddy moves on to
another area.
When Freddy is compacted (ouch!), he
must leave work temporarily to get
straightened out at a clinic.
Then--bandaged, rested and with new
supplies--he goes back to work.
Freddy gets five chances to finish the
cleanup work on each level.
How to Play~
-----------
Your task? Keep Freddy out of the way
of the maintenance robots while
collecting roadrunners and supplies.
To start the game, press Enter.
To move Freddy, use any of the
following keys:
Note: If you are left handed,
use the keys shown in parentheses.
Move right - Cursor Right (D key)
Move left - Cursor Left (A key)
Move up - Cursor Up (W key)
Move down - Cursor Down (X key)
Jump - Spacebar or \ (Same)
To make Freddy jump, press the
Spacebar or the backslash (\) at the
same time you press either Cursor Left
or Cursor Right. Freddy won't jump,
however, if he could hurt his head or
if he is at the top of a level.
If you press the Spacebar while Freddy
is standing on a section built with
large bricks, you create a hole. The
hole exists for only a few seconds
before being filled in again. No area
can have more than three holes at one
time. (Freddy must be careful not to
be in a hole when it is filled in!)
Freddy can also jump onto the moving
platforms and ride on them.
3
When Freddy has collected all the
roadrunners and supplies, he can
advance to the next cliff level via
the long-range transporters.
Freddy's Rescue Roundup contains 25
cliff levels, each with four different
areas, for 100 different screens.
Transporters
To move out of a dangerous situation
quickly, Freddy can use the white
local transporters. Pressing the
Spacebar when Freddy is inside a
transporter moves him instantly
to the other transporter.
Each area also has two long-range
transporters which carry Freddy to the
next area. Initially, one of the
transporters is broken and cannot be
used. When Freddy collects all the
objects in that area, the broken
transporter is repaired and painted
red, and can take Freddy to the
preceding area. The other transporter
takes him to the next area.
Freddy cannot move on to another level
to continue his cleanup work until all
the objects in all four areas of the
current level have been collected.

Timer Bars~
----------
Two timer bars appear at the bottom of
your screens. The red bar is a screen
timer and indicates the time allowed
for that area. When the bar runs
down, Freddy's time has run out.
However, Freddy gets another chance to
clean up the area and the time starts
over. If Freddy leaves an area before
finishing his work, the timer
continues for the new area.
The green bar is a supplies timer. It
represents Freddy's supply of food.
This bar runs down slower than the
screen timer and is reset only when
Freddy collects new supplies (two
cartons) or when he returns from a
visit to the clinic.
The Bottom Line~
---------------
The bottom line of the screen shows
you the following (from left to
right):
Your score
The number of chances Freddy has
left
Symbols warning you that time
and supplies are dangerously low
The level Freddy is on (1 to 25)
The level name (for example, Patio)
The area (1 to 4) of that level
Scoring~
-------
You win points for each roadrunner or
object you collect, from 1 point on
the practice level up to 200 points on
the advanced level.
Win bonus points for collecting all
objects in all four areas of a level.

Function Keys~
-------------
Press M at any time during the game to
go to the menu. However, your current
game will end.
The menu displays the function keys.
You can select any of the following
keys on this menu:
F1 - Cliff Level Selection
You can select one of four
entry points into the Cliff
Dwellings park. Use the
Cursor Up and Cursor Down keys
to choose a cliff level. Then
press M to make other selections
on the menu or press Enter to
start playing the game.
F2 - Skill Selection
There are three skill levels.
The first level gives you just
one robot to contend with and
a lot of time on each screen.
The second and third levels give
you 2 or 3 robots, and less time.
F3 - Display High Scores
Use F3 to display the ten
highest scores for the current
level and the names of the
players who achieved them.
F4 - Erase High Scores
Use F4 to erase all but the
single all-time high score for
the current level.
F5 - Color
Use F5 to display four different
color combinations and to select
the one you prefer.
6
F6 - Horizontal Adjust
Use F6 to center the picture on
your screen.
F7 - Pause
Press F7 to stop the game
action. Press F7 again to start
it.
F8 - Joystick selection.
Press F8 to use the joystick.
To calibrate it, follow
the directions on the screen.
If calibration does not seem
to be working, you may need to
move the trim controls slightly
off center and try again.
To change back to using only the
keyboard, press F8 again.
F9 - Sound
Press F9 to turn off the sound.
Press it again to turn on the
sound.
Ending the Game~
---------------
Press Esc to quit the game and return
to the Main Menu.
